Joe Wicks, aka The Body Coach, joins Ben and Anya on The Runna Podcast to discuss his journey with running, how movement serves as medicine for mental health, and why he’s on a mission to get 50,000 people moving in 2026.From launching the viral "PE with Joe" sessions to mastering the "Jeffing" run/walk method and smashing a sub-20 minute 5K with Mo Farah, Joe shares honest, actionable advice for runners of all levels.
